Effect of flavanone on mixed-function oxidase and conjugation reactions in rats
Abstract
1. Flavanone administered to female Fischer 344 rats (1.00mmol/kg per day for seven days) did not induce ethylmorphine demethylation, aniline hydroxylation, hexobarbital oxidation or aldrin epoxidation.2. Flavanone at 0.05mmol/kg per day for seven days increased glutathione-S- transferase activity with 1,2-dichloro-4-nitrobenzene and 1,2-epoxy-3-(p-nitrophenoxy) propane as substrates.3.
